SPECIAL EDUCATION TEACHER JOB SUMMARY: 

Under the direction of the Building Principal and Vice Principal, the Licensed Special Education Teacher develops and provides specialized instruction to meet the unique needs of students with disabilities; Evaluates and assesses student progress against instructional objectives; follows State mandated due process procedures and functions as IEP Manager to assigned students. 

Essential functions of the SETSS teacher job may include but are not limited to the following:  

  • Provides research-based specialized instruction to address the instructional goals and objectives contained within each student’s IEP.  
  • Assesses student progress and determines the need for additional reinforcement or adjustments to instructional techniques.  
  • Employs various teaching techniques, methods and principles of learning to enable students to meet their IEP goals.  
  • Develops and implements annual Individualized Educational Program (IEP) plans for students to include: present levels of educational performance, special education needs, instructional goals and objectives, and the special education and related services required to meet those goals.  
  • Schedules team meetings and works cooperatively with child study team members and others in developing instructional goals and strategies.  
  • Creates a positive learning experience with emphasis in individualized instruction using appropriate sources including i-pads.  
  • Provides coverage on an as-needed basis for other teachers
  • Serves as contact for the parent.  
  • Complies with School Board policies and all state/federal rules and regulations. 
  • Completes all district and state reporting requirements. 

Other functions of the job include but are not limited to the following:  

  • Establishes and maintains student control and discipline in the classroom, school premises or during school activities.  
  • Employs and implements a classroom structure and consistency to encourage student responsibility, cooperation and mutual respect consistent with district policies and procedures.  
  • Collaborates and consults with educational professionals and community service providers (i.e., social services, public health, medical providers etc.) regarding the needs of students.  
  • Provides consultation to classroom teachers regarding classroom adaptions, instructional modifications, adaptive equipment, behavior modification plans and other similar instructional interventions to meet the needs of students with disabilities.  
  • Participates in MTSS meetings for RTB and RTI.
  • Provides lunch/recess coverage for classroom teachers
  • Performs other comparable duties of a like or similar nature apparent or as assigned.
